What Are Wooden Fascias?
Fascias are the horizontal boards that run along the edge of a roofing system. They serve as a protective barrier for the rafters and supply a completed want to the [Roofline Replacement](https://hack.allmende.io/Hv6LtJYJTeWcVnGFUb7TmA/). Wooden fascias are made from various types of lumber and can be both ornamental and practical. They not only enhance the home's exterior however likewise support the eaves and seamless gutters, assisting to keep water away from the roof and walls.

Installing wooden fascias includes several vital steps:
Preparation: Remove any old or damaged fascias. Ensure the area is tidy and complimentary of particles.Measurement: Measure the length of the location to be covered, permitting cuts and adjustments as needed.Cutting: Cut the wood to the needed length and shape. Pre-drill holes to prevent splitting throughout installation.Sealing: Apply a weather-resistant sealant to secure against wetness.Installation: Position the wooden fascias and protect them to the rafters using screws or nails.Finishing Touches: Do any necessary painting or staining, and make sure that gutters are correctly lined up and operating.Maintenance of Wooden Fascias

How long do wooden fascias typically last?
Wooden fascias can last between 15 to 30 years depending on the kind of wood, treatments applied, and maintenance offered.
2. Can I use neglected wood for fascias?
It is not advised. Unattended wood can weaken quickly when exposed to wetness and insects. Constantly utilize treated or naturally resistant wood.
3. How do I know if my fascias require replacing?
